Governors Grant, a Irmo, SC neighborhood, is located just off Old Chapin Road near the intersection of Old Chapin and Old Cherokee Road. Governors Grant homes range in price from the low $300’s to $700’s and offer homes from 2,400 square feet to more than 6,000 square feet.

There are four large oak trees growing in the front yard of the Mathias family home, about a hundred yards or so behind the Four Oaks Farm Country Store.
ViewThe Icehouse Amphitheater a project focused on allowing connectivity in the downtown area from this facility to Irmo Square Park, Virginia Hylton Park, Irmo Municipal Complex and the Palmetto Collegiate Institute.
